Casement windows
Casement windows can be an excellent addition to your home. They provide a wide view, which is perfect for maximising the amount of airflow inside the room. These windows are also known for their high energy efficiency. Typically, casement windows are made of wood, metal or other materials. They are easy-to-clean and are available in a variety styles.
There are a number of common issues that can affect your casement windows. These include the operator, sash, and track. It is necessary to replace any of these parts if they break. Luckily, they're inexpensive to repair.
The operator is a piece hardware that is fixed to the bottom of the sash. It will need to be cleaned, lubricated and inspected. You may need to remove any dry paint that could be preventing the window from flowing smoothly.
The glass's sash will need to be shaped so that it can fit properly. It may also need to be removed and replaced if damaged. This will require removing the hinge channel from the frame. Once the sash is removed, the hinge channel needs to be repositioned in the window opening.
A clogged operator arm track is another common problem. This can be cleaned and lubricated by using a wire brush. Sometimes, dust and other debris can block the arm of the operator and stop it from working properly.

Double-pane windows
Double-pane windows keep cold and heat out of your home. Due to their excellent insulation properties these windows can cut your cooling and heating bills by as much as 18 percent during the summer months and by as much as 25% in winter months. They can also reduce noise levels in your home, and increase the value of your home.
The use of special tools is required to install double-pane windows. The first step is to measure the dimensions of the glass and the frame. The majority of home improvement stores cut the glass to your specifications. It is also necessary to take off any glazing that is in place. This can include the sash or muntins. If the glass has been damaged you'll have to replace it. It is best to have it replaced by a professional.
Before installing the glass, it needs to be tested. It is important to confirm that the glass is dry. It is a bad idea to attach glass to a double-paned window that is damp. The moisture could form a thick coating on the interior of the window and take hours to get rid of.
The most common kind of damage is a cracked or broken window pane. Costs to replace a broken window can vary based upon the shape, size, and thickness of the glass. Single panes tend to be more expensive to repair, while double panes are less expensive.
There are two types of seals in double pane windows. An inner air pocket is a space between panes that is sealed with a non-toxic insulation gas. Clouding and fogging may occur if the seal is broken or damaged. These signs could also indicate that the insulating gases has been able to escape.
A window that is rotting or broken is another cause of concern. A damaged muntin can be repaired however the window will be less efficient. It is usually more cost-effective and affordable to replace the entire window.
Finally, you may observe a buildup of condensation. This is a sign that the insulating gas in the air pocket has left. It is recommended to replace the entire window if you see any condensation. However, you can usually use desiccant beads for defog your windows.
Although it might not seem like something, defogging a double pane window is an excellent way to block further moisture. This is especially important when the window is situated near a window sill that can easily become wet. It is harder to remove the fog from windows when you have tiny holes in the glass.
A window can be defrogged for as little as $20 or as $150. While this is an excellent start, it's not an ideal long-term solution. Since the r value of double pane windows is based on the amount of gas that is insulating in the air pocket, resealing the windows is not likely to restore them to their original efficiency.
